  • Patent number: 6502854
    Abstract: This invention relates to an air bag system for accommodation behind a vehicle covering. The air bag system contains an air bag, which advances in a main inflating direction when the air bag system is triggered, and a gas generator for supplying the air bag with pressure gas during triggering of the air bag system. The gas generator and the air bag are connected by a gas distributing duct which extends at least partially at an angle with respect to the main inflating direction of the air bag. In this case, the gas distributing duct is formed of air bag material. Furthermore, the invention relates to a manufacturing process and a triggering process for such an air bag system as well as to a motor vehicle having such an air bag system, of which at least the air bag is arranged on a sliding roof frame part.

  • Patent number: 6328335
    Abstract: The invention relates to an air bag system which has multi-stage gas generating devices, with a primary stage for the partial inflating of an air bag and at least one subsequent stage which can be electrically and/or electronically triggered only as a function of an unhindered expansion of the air bag because of the inflating by a preceding stage, at least one electric switch being provided which can be switched as a function of the undisturbed expansion of the air bag because of the inflating by the preceding stage and is connected for the electric and/or electronic triggering of the subsequent stage.

  • Publication number: 20010035643
    Abstract: An operating system for a safety device in a vehicle including a driving element housed in a guide housing and coupled to a safety device for its operation. A gas generating device generates a gas pressure in the guide housing. A starting device triggers the generating device to generate gas pressure in two successive, but partially overlapping driving stages. A load limiter coacts with the driving element to insure a predetermined yielding performance of the safety device.

  • Patent number: 6299203
    Abstract: The invention relates to an air bag arrangement in vehicle, having a gas bag which, as the result of a triggering by a sensor, can be inflated with gas by a gas generator and, during the inflating, can be advanced into an interior of the vehicle, the gas generator having at least two driving stages with propellant charges which can be ignited in a time-related succession and of which the first propellant charge is ignited by a triggering by a sensor and the second propellant charge being ignited facultatively when the gas bag moves beyond a defined advancing position.

  • Patent number: 6299197
    Abstract: The present invention relates to an air bag system having an air bag and a covering which contains at least one tearing thread in an outlet area of the air bag for opening the covering. The tearing thread is a thread of a woven fabric and/or of a seam of the covering in the outlet area of the air bag. Tearing devices are provided which, in the outlet area of the air bag from the covering, are applied to the at least one tearing thread and are coupled to the air bag system. When the air bag system is triggered, the tearing devices weaken or open up the covering before or during inflation of the air bag by severing the at least one tearing thread. Furthermore, the invention relates to an interior vehicle covering which is suitable as a covering of the air bag system, a seat equipped with such a covering and air bag system, and a triggering process of an air bag system situated under a covering.

  • Patent number: 6244656
    Abstract: A motor vehicle seat has a seat part and a backrest part, as well as protection devices which contain a backrest adjusting device which can be released in the event of a rear impact and which, after its release, controls the backrest part such that the latter counteracts an occupant's sliding-up along the backrest part as the result of the rear impact. In addition, an operating process for a motor vehicle seat with a seat part and a backrest part is provided. In the event of a rear impact, the backrest part is controlled into a protective position so that it counteracts an occupant's sliding-up along the backrest part as the result of the rear impact.

  • Patent number: 6029993
    Abstract: A side air bag system has at least one inflatable air bag, a supporting strap which can be tensioned in the area of the inflated air bag, as well as operating devices for tensioning the supporting strap and inflating the air bag into their protective positions. The supporting strap is coupled with the air bag such that the tensioning supporting strap pushes the air bag out of its folded position into its protective position. An operating process for a side air bag system has at least one inflatable air bag, a supporting strap which can be tensioned in the area of the inflated air bag and operating devices for inflating the air bag and tensioning the supporting strap into their final protective positions, in which case the unfolding of the air bag from a folded condition into an at least essentially unfolded condition is at least supported by the tensioning of the supporting strap.
